Why teams connect Opsgenie and SAP Hana

Keep SAP Hana and Opsgenie in step: the rows in your database and the Users, Teams, Schedules, Escalations your engineering tools track stay consistent in real time, in both directions.

SAP Hana is where your application's durable data lives; Opsgenie is where engineering and operations teams track the issues, events, messages, or identities that run alongside it. The two overlap constantly, a row should open a ticket, an alert should land as a record, a user in one should exist in the other, but bridging them today means per-tool integration code: auth, webhooks, pagination, rate limits, and retries, built and maintained separately for every tool.

Stacksync syncs Schemas, Sequences, Triggers, System-versioned temporal tables in SAP Hana with Users, Teams, Schedules, Escalations in Opsgenie field by field, in real time, and in both directions. You decide which system owns which fields; Stacksync keeps every copy consistent and resolves conflicts by rules you set, so the database and the tooling around it never drift apart.

Rate-limit considerations

  • Opsgenie: Per-domain limits (Alert, Notification, Configuration, etc.) computed from plan tier and user-seat count; the Configuration domain has the lowest ceiling. Actual limits appear on the Reports page.
  • SAP Hana: No SaaS-style request quota; throughput is bounded by connection limits, statement memory caps, and workload-class admission control (concurrency/memory limits) that share capacity with production queries.

How the Opsgenie and SAP Hana connectors work

Opsgenie

Integration surface
REST API (v2)
Authentication
API key sent as the `Authorization: GenieKey <key>` header, scoped per API integration to specific actions and teams
Change detection
Outgoing webhook integrations push alert lifecycle events (create, acknowledge, close, escalate); objects without webhook coverage are polled on createdAt/updatedAt
Capabilities
read · write · webhooks
Rate limits
Per-domain limits (Alert, Notification, Configuration, etc.) computed from plan tier and user-seat count; the Configuration domain has the lowest ceiling. Actual limits appear on the Reports page.

SAP Hana

Integration surface
SQL over the SAP HANA client (JDBC/ODBC drivers); OData/REST via XS for app-layer access
Authentication
Dedicated database user credentials over an encrypted TLS connection (password sent hashed); Kerberos, SAML, JWT, and X.509 certificate authentication are also supported. SAP HANA Cloud enforces TLS and IP allowlisting.
Change detection
Polling on a last-modified timestamp column, or AFTER INSERT/UPDATE/DELETE triggers writing to a shadow table; system-versioned temporal tables and SLT/SDI provide trigger- and log-based CDC. No native webhooks.
Capabilities
read · write · CDC
Rate limits
No SaaS-style request quota; throughput is bounded by connection limits, statement memory caps, and workload-class admission control (concurrency/memory limits) that share capacity with production queries.
